Tips For Choosing Training Topics

Because there are training classes focused on almost every topic related to the workplace, it can be challenging to decide which ones are the best use of your time. If you have the opportunity to suggest a training topic for your team or pick out a training class for yourself, try using these tips to decide:

  • Consider your passions: Consider topics that interest you, regardless of whether they fit traditional expectations for your job. Many companies offer training materials that use unconventional or creative subjects to enhance workplace skills.

  • Review past training: If you’ve already participated in professional development training, look at the schedule to determine what topics you’ve already addressed. You can pursue follow-ups to a class you enjoyed or look for gaps in the issues you’ve already discussed.

  • Browse your performance reviews: Look at past performance reviews or perform a personal inventory of skills to see what areas you could improve on, and look for topics on those subjects.

What Are The Essential Employee Development Areas

The most effective way to run an employee development program is to follow a plan that covers transferable skillsets across a broad range of topics:

  • Leadership management skills, strategic planning, mentoring
  • Communication conflict resolution, collaboration, public speaking
  • Creativity brainstorming, critical thinking, pattern identification
  • Organization time management, prioritization, scheduling)
  • Flexibility cross-training, knowledge sharing, improvisation

In addition to the areas listed above, a good employee development program can also include topics that promote health and wellness, such as fitness, mindfulness, stress management, and even personal finances.

Encourage Mentoring And Job Shadowing

Establishing a formal mentoring program might be one of the smartest moves a company can make at any time for itself as well as for its workers personal and professional growth. Mentoring can also be an effective tool for onboarding remote staff.

Though often seen as a transfer of knowledge from tenured team members to less-seasoned employees, mentoring in the workplace is a two-way street. While senior staff members can offer hard-earned insights and professional guidance to less-experienced colleagues, they also can benefit from the fresh perspectives and technological know-how of up-and-coming employees.

What Is Career Development And Why Is It Important

Career development is the process of aligning your personal learning and development with career advancement opportunities. Career development is important because work plays a vital role in our lives, so your work should align with your values and uplift and fulfill you.

Both you and your employer play a role in career development. While its ultimately your responsibility to take charge of your professional life, many employers offer opportunities to employees because when they learn and enhance their skills, everyone benefits.

Learning new skills can help you succeed in your current role, it can help you prepare for promotions, or it can let you test and trial pivots into new career pathways. And there are benefits for companies as well. Companies with the best training programs:

  • Improve employee retention
  • Improve employee engagement

Evaluate Your Efforts And Solicit Feedback

Depending on the material, the immediate benefits of employee development can be difficult to gauge. You probably wont see new deals close overnight as a result of sales training, but you will see substantially higher close rates and employee retention in the long run.

The strongest indicator of success will be your employees responses. Because professional development opportunities are drivers of employee engagement, conducting regular employee engagement surveys is an effective way to measure your team members interest in and happiness with your professional development offerings.

Ensure managers routinely check in on their direct reports progress. Is additional training required to master a particular skill? Did they discover a more efficient way to tackle their responsibilities? Which learning opportunities did they enjoy the most, and which did they dislike? Managers should adjust the individual employees development plan accordingly and communicate big picture ideas to leadership so they can modify the company-wide strategy.

What Is Staff Development

Design and Development Plan Template Awesome Designing A Training ...

Staff Development is a process of improving someones skills, experiences, competencies to make them better employees so they can take on greater responsibility at work.

The purpose of developing staff is to make them more valuable and productive within the organisation.

The development of staff can be achieved through career pathing which is a structured system that identifies how employees move from one level to another within an organization.

It can also be achieved through developmental assignments such as rotational programs, training, coaching mentorship and feedback.

The role of the manager in the development of staff is to be a facilitator and coach. A manager can help employees develop skills, self-awareness, and confidence that will make them grow to become more productive members of your team.

The best staff development ideas are those that are tailored to the individuals needs and team requirements.

You cant just put all employees in a seminar or training room and expect it to work for everyone in your team because every employee has a different set of needs which should be addressed individually.
